VDDM Bootstrap
To support bootstrap function, the RT5021 provides a power selection circuit which selects the maximum voltage
between SYS and PVD1 to support the power requirement at node VDDI. The RT5021 includes UVLO circuits to
monitor VDDI and SYS voltage status.

Charger Unit
The RT5021 includes a Li-ion battery charger with Automatic Power Path Management. The charger is designed to
operate in below modes :
Pre-Charge Mode
When the output voltage is lower than 2.8V, the charging current will be reduced to a ratio of the fast-charge current
set by A8.ISETA [3:0] to protect the battery life-time. The timing diagram is showed in Figure 3.
Fast-Charge Mode
When the output voltage is higher than 3V, the charging current will be equal to the fast-charge current set by
A8.ISETA [3:0] shown as Figure 3.
Constant Voltage Mode
When the output voltage is near 4.2V and the charging current falls below the termination current for a deglitch time
of 25ms, the charger will be disabled and CHG will go high. The timing diagram is showed in Figure 3.
Re-Charge Mode
When the chip is in charge termination mode, the charging current gradually goes down to zero. Once the battery
voltage drops to below 4.1V for a deglitch time of 100ms, the charger will resume charging shown as Figure 3.
